“To Destroy Oneself” by Zoya Usman is a fearless and unfiltered journey into the depths of the human psyche. The unnamed narrator crafts a story that merges reality with imagination, revealing the weight of suppressed emotions, unspoken truths, and the silent wars waged within the mind.
Written with striking honesty and emotional intensity, this book exposes the fragility of the human condition and the paradoxical beauty found in pain, reflection, and self-destruction. Each page resonates with anguish, authenticity, and the universal struggle to understand one’s existence.
This is not simply a narrative—it is an invitation to confront your own hidden shadows, question your perceptions, and reflect deeply on what it means to be human.
